Matthieu Bazil has taken over as chief executive officer at Aqua Lung. The new CEO comes with experience from Fox Racing, Oxbow and Boardriders, with leadership roles at DC Shoes and Quiksilver and key account management at Adidas. Futbol Emotion, one of Spain's top retail chains for the sport of football, has named Iván Abad Iglesias as its chief executive. The appointment took effect on Sept. 2. NHS, the skateboard company, has promoted Jeff Kendall to president and chief marketing officer. He will continue to oversee sales, marketing and branding, as he has done for the past 12 years as vice president. Sportalm has hired Dirk Parcel to oversee the company's distribution, sales and marketing operations. Parcel took on the role at Sportalm on Sept. 2. The former VF Corp. manager oversaw the American group's outdoor label Napapijri in Germany, Austria and Switzerland.

Dorel Sports has modified the marketing team that oversees the cycling brands Cannondale, GT and Fabric, promoting Nick Larsen to the position of vice president of global creative and Dennis Kim to vice president of global marketing. On Aug. 12, Anton Magnusson became managing director of Hestra-Handsken and Martin Magnusson & Co. He has been working for the Swedish family-owned glove maker since 2013, with oversight of its factories in various parts of the world. Armada Skis, the American manufacturer of ski gear and apparel acquired by Amer Sports two years ago, has appointed Matt Rihm as director of product & innovation. Canada Goose has appointed Woody Blackford to oversee global design and merchandising, with a focus on category expansion and innovation, as the company is considering opportunities in new product categories, including footwear. Prana has appointed Marcie Peters as vice-president of global sales. Peters has 20 years of sales and leadership experience in the wholesale apparel, footwear and accessories sectors. Emma Stjernlöf will be taking charge of Röhnisch Sportswear as chief executive in 2020. She will be replacing Fredrik Röhnisch, who is relinquishing his operational duties after 19 years with the Swedish sports apparel company, nine of them as CEO. The former chief executive officer of the Adidas Group, Herbert Hainer, will replace Uli Hoeness as chairman of the supervisory board of the FC Bayern Munich, the company controlling the homonymous football club, according to the business monthly Manager Magazin. The supervisory board of the Adidas Group has extended the contracts of Karen Parker, the executive board member responsible for human relations, and Harm Ohlmeyer, chief financial officer, for five years to 2025

VF Corp. has announced the appointment of Jan Van Mossevelde as vice-president and general manager of Icebreaker for the EMEA region, effective with this coming autumn.
